SELEX Galileo is a leading global player in defence electronics, and delivers airborne mission critical systems and a full ISTAR capability for the battlespace to its customers. Thanks to its leading-edge proprietary technologies and strong partnering culture, SELEX Galileo provides armed forces and government agencies with state-of-the-art solutions for the battlefield and for homeland security applications.

The company’s core commitment is to deliver to aircrew and soldiers the capability to better see and understand the world around them, helping them complete their missions and come home safely. SELEX Galileo achieves this by leveraging its expertise in design, development, production, integration and in-service support to create a wide range of solutions.

The resulting product portfolio covers detection, tracking, targeting, navigation, and imaging, and complete systems include situational awareness, self-protection, command and control and unmanned vehicle systems.

SELEX Galileo has developed, retains and fully owns its most important technologies and is always pursuing innovation. The company invests in key technologies to give armed forces an edge on the battlefield. Fifteen per cent of its revenues are invested in research and development, resulting in innovations like the world leading Albion infrared detector technology for thermal imaging cameras and Active Electronically Scanned Array (AESA) airborne radars.

Supplying and supporting equipment in-country around the world, SELEX Galileo is a truly global business. The company’s 7,000 highly skilled employees and engineers have built close relationships with customers across five continents, enabling SELEX Galileo to respond effectively to the specific needs of those on the front line.
